I was fairly sporty in school days. Was away from sports in college and 1st year of Uni. Being away from sports and always sitting at the table for studying and gaming made me literally unhealthy and unfit for any physical activity. If I did single run in the field, I would later vomit due to lack of stamina.
After covid, I started playing football and increased my playtime step by step. Joined gym. Current me and 3y before me are world apart. I now feel better, sleep better, look better. Start going to the gym. I started with 2-3 pullups, now I can do 10-12 per set. You'll get used to it. Take caffeine. Eat peanut butter, nuts, beans, and dates. You can start taking Creatine if you want to, it would boost energy for workout sessions and overall.
For free hand exercises, follow Fitness FAQ and Hybrid Calisthenics. You are looking for the term "Calisthenics" if you can't go to the gym.
